The Fernhaven API used to fire one resolver query per order line, which melted the database during peak. We fixed it with a batched loader in the checkout schema; keep new resolvers behind the same loader pattern. Benchmarks live in the perf folder. If you need to restore the loader cache admin account, use the passphrase below.

strongbox words: druath-quenael

Team, starting Thursday the Periscope service builds move from the legacy Makefile flow to the Brightkiln hermetic build system. All toolchains, compilers, and system libraries will be fetched from the sealed cache — no network access during compilation. If you're on call, expect the first two builds to run roughly 40% slower while the cache warms. Rollback is a single flag flip in the pipeline config. The canary build completed cleanly this morning, and its trace token is recorded below for verification.

pipeline stamp: htk21_cc68b8e00e3cb5ca75ae8

Onboarding note — Larchgate office. The reception desk has moved from Level 2 to the ground floor, beside the atrium café. All visitor sign-ins, courier drop-offs, and badge collections now happen there. Assistants should direct new hires to the ground-floor desk on arrival. To open the staff door behind reception, use the pass code shown below.

badge for yahif-bahaf: bdg-XUBUM-7

Hey, quick handover before I log off. The Glyphsort encoding detector is misflagging some uploaded text files as UTF-16 — I pushed a partial fix but the fallback heuristic still needs tuning. If the worker vault locks again overnight, you'll need to reseal it. Here's the recovery passphrase you'll want handy.

strongbox words: drudor-aldael-gilath-wenmir-silwyn-queniel-tameth